    /**
     * Performs a forward LSTM on the input followed by a backward LSTM.
     * A recurrent neural network layer that applies an LSTM cell to a
     * sequence of inputs in forward and backward directions.
     *
     * The op supports cross-linking via an auxiliary input. Regular cell feeds
     * one input into the two RNN cells in the following way:
     *
     *       INPUT  (INPUT_REVERSED)
     *         |         |
     *    ---------------------
     *    | FW_LSTM   BW_LSTM |
     *    ---------------------
     *         |         |
     *      FW_OUT     BW_OUT
     *
     * An op with cross-linking takes two inputs and feeds them into the RNN
     * cells in the following way:
     *
     *       AUX_INPUT   (AUX_INPUT_REVERSED)
     *           |             |
     *     INPUT | (INPUT_R'D.)|
     *       |   |       |     |
     *    -----------------------
     *    |  \  /        \    / |
     *    | FW_LSTM     BW_LSTM |
     *    -----------------------
     *         |           |
     *      FW_OUT      BW_OUT
     *
     * The cross-linking mode is enabled iff auxiliary input and auxiliary
     * weights are present. While stacking this op on top of itself, this
     * allows to connect both forward and backward outputs from previous cell
     * to the next cell's input.
     *
     * Since HAL version 1.3 parallel linking mode is supported. The mode is
     * enabled if auxiliary input is present but auxiliary weights are omitted.
     * In this case, the cell feeds inputs into the RNN in the following way:
     *
     *       INPUT (AUX_INPUT_REVERSED)
     *         |         |
     *    ---------------------
     *    | FW_LSTM   BW_LSTM |
     *    ---------------------
     *         |         |
     *      FW_OUT     BW_OUT
     *
     * While stacking this op on top of itself, this allows to connect both
     * forward and backward outputs from previous cell to the next cell's
     * corresponding inputs.
     *
